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ll send a trained technician to your property to assess the damage and create a customized plan to address it. This includes identifying the source of the downspout failure and determining the best course of action to prevent future failures.
Step 2: Water Removal
Our technicians use specialized equipment to remove water from your property including wet/dry vacuums and pumps. We’ll also use dehumidifiers and air movers to dry the affected areas and prevent mold growth.
Step 3: Downspout Repair or Replacement
We’ll inspect and repair or replace your downspouts to prevent future failures. This includes realigning downspouts and installing new gutters if necessary.
Step 4: Repair and Restoration
We’ll repair or replace damaged materials including drywall, flooring, and ceilings. We’ll also cl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ent mold growth and bacteria.

Downspout Failure Water Removal Cost In Gainesville, VA
The cost of Downspout Failure Water Removal in Gainesville, VA can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Removal |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water involved and the difficulty of removal. |
| Downspout Repair or Replacement |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air or replacement. |
| Repair and Rest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age and the materials needed for repair or replacement. |
| Dehumidification and Drying |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the difficulty of drying. |
| Disinfection and Cleaning |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area and the level of contamination. |
| Permitting and Inspections | $100 – $500 | The complexity of the job and the number of inspections required. |

Common Questions About Downspout Failure Water Removal
What causes downspout failure?
Downspout failure can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ged gutters, heavy rainfall, and poor maintenance. Regular gutter cleaning and maintenance can help prevent downspout failure.

How do I prevent downspout failure?
Regular gutter cleaning and maintenance can help prevent downspout failure. Install gutter guards and clean your gutters at least twice a year to prevent clogs and damage.
